Transaction e740e82f0d5d63ea9e583b56a4a3e6f6a47725c7f836f39078e8bf03a2b3b04b

2 Input
2 Outputs
  • e740e82f0d5d63ea9e583b56a4a3e6f6a47725c7f836f39078e8bf03a2b3b04b:0
  • value  138313088
    address  39fEsFnF7ENEwQ7Lkj1EbKWpBK7TvCvQNS
  • e740e82f0d5d63ea9e583b56a4a3e6f6a47725c7f836f39078e8bf03a2b3b04b:1
  • value  2524448
    address  383XQ9gvJZw1CJEcZ7eE9NTJnzubDT5iQM